Peacebuilding seen through the lens of peacemaking criminology. Edition No. 1

VDM Publishing House, May 2010, Pages: 96

The peacemaking perspective in criminology claims that in order to solve crime both an individual and societal transformation is needed. This book argues that this perspective has the potentiality to bridge the gap between peacebuilding practice and peacemaking criminology. Both concepts are therefore first studied into detail and were subject of an elaborate evaluation concerning methods, aims and views on conflict resolution. This way, the book aims to stimulate a dialogue between criminologists and anyone who studies the issue of peacebuilding.
